Originally Posted by jaytc2003
saw a new shape renault laguna 1.9 d for less than 900 on an o2 plate. Quite few audi a3's for less than a grand as well

Seriously mate, please don't go there, even if they are cheap. I'm talking from experience.

My old man was given his 02 Laguna 1.9dci company car as part of his redundancy. Since then it's had two turbos, an intercooler, a gearbox, wiper motors (front and rear) and a whole host of other things have gone t1ts up. My brother refuses to work on "that French piece of ****" any more - even changing the wiper blades is a farce.

Admittedly it's done 125,000 miles but so did his previous car (Mondeo) and his Vectra before that. All they ever needed was oil and tyres!!
